CFOs View AI as means to Drive Growth but Uncertain on Where to Begin
April 4, 2024, 3:15 p.m. | PR Newswire
AI – AI-TechPark ai-techpark.com
Coupa’s annual Strategic CFO survey reveals growing tension of driving growth opportunities amidst AI’s potential and disaggregated data issues Despite nearly half of CFOs (45%) saying they plan to invest in AI to drive growth this year, nearly double (89%) have doubts about their company’s ability to successfully implement an...
